Angry They got me!

Ok, I know that was the stupidest thing to do, but I did it. You know how those sites promise you stuff if you sign up for some offers and sh*t?

Well, I read that this guy (a real guy) got his xbox 360 in like 4 months after signing up for one of these things. He was like I just signed up for 4 offers which cost me like $12 and then I got my 360. He posted pics and the thing was believable. So I was like why not, I could do the same and wait a couple of months after canceling all this junk after the first month...well I was WRONG!!

I created a new email address and went to this SCAM site (supposedly it's legit, but may it burn in ****!):mad:

So yeah it all was ok and on the first page it said to pick one offer. I picked netflix since I've used it before and had no problems. Then on the next page, it said to pick 2 offers. So I picked the BMG music club thing which didn't seem that bad <------------- I really regret choosing that one, I regret the whole thing.

Stupidly I also picked the BMG dvd club which is the same crap.

Then I had to pick two more on the next page. All the offers were mainly web hosting sites, so you had to buy one of the yearly plans (for which I have no use) So in total it would've been like $150 just for one of them. And everything else was at least $50 and useless.

At this point I wanted to kill the computer I was using (not mine).
Then I immediately closed every page. Regretting my actions I decided to cancel everything. I know netflix is ok, I will cancel after a month (I picked the 9.99 plan it isn't so bad).
For the BMG crap I just learned that once you are in, there is no way out.

here is some of the stuff i found, there are many more stories if you follow the link.

Quote:
Tonya of Jacksonville, FL (8/4/05):
I signed up for BMG service last year and I have bought the required purchases to fulfill the contract. But when I tried to cancel the membership (by e-mail), they tell me I opened two accounts at the same time. Two accounts with the same address, same email, and the same name, so now they said I have two contracts to fulfill.

I had not heard from them since my inquiry about this bogus second account, but when I tried to sign onto my account using my screen name and password I am blocked. Now they have cut off my only means of communication with them.

Today another featured selection was sent to me automatically and I can�t sign on to reject it. I need to cancel this membership but can�t find a way to do it.
